import xgrammar as xgr
 | 
			
		||||
 | 
			
		||||
 | 
			
		||||
def create_json_logits_processor(tokenizer: PreTrainedTokenizer, vocab_size: int, schema=None):
 | 
			
		||||
    tokenizer_info = xgr.TokenizerInfo.from_huggingface(tokenizer, vocab_size=vocab_size)
 | 
			
		||||
    grammar_compiler = xgr.GrammarCompiler(tokenizer_info)
 | 
			
		||||
    if schema is None:
 | 
			
		||||
        compiled_grammar = grammar_compiler.compile_builtin_json_grammar()
 | 
			
		||||
    else:
 | 
			
		||||
        compiled_grammar = grammar_compiler.compile_json_schema(schema)
 | 
			
		||||
    processor = xgr.contrib.hf.LogitsProcessor(compiled_grammar)
 | 
			
		||||
    return processor
 | 
			
		||||
 | 
			
		||||
 | 
			
		||||
def reset_json_logits_processor(processor: LogitsProcessor) -> LogitsProcessor:
 | 
			
		||||
    compiled_grammar = processor.compiled_grammar
 | 
			
		||||
    new_processor = xgr.contrib.hf.LogitsProcessor(compiled_grammar)
 | 
			
		||||
    return new_processor
